What to Expect from the Crime Mystery Tour

Bremen Schwachhausen: Crime Mystery Tour - What to Expect from the Crime Mystery Tour

This tour is essentially a walking detective game set against the backdrop of Bremen’s Schwachhausen neighborhood. It’s designed to be engaging and interactive — you won’t just be walking around looking at buildings, but actively searching for clues to solve a fictional crime involving a deceased Egyptologist and a missing artifact.

The storyline revolves around an Egyptologist who has recently passed away, leaving behind clues to his prized collection. His nemesis has taken the artifact, and it’s up to your team — sometimes with other participants if more spots are booked — to piece together the clues and figure out where the artifact has gone. The game involves solving riddles at different locations, which unlock new hints and move the story forward.

How the Tour Is Structured

Bremen Schwachhausen: Crime Mystery Tour - How the Tour Is Structured

The tour kicks off in front of St. Katharinenstift, where you’ll meet your game supervisor. From there, you’ll set out on a roughly two-hour walk through Schwachhausen, visiting a series of key spots. The route is carefully designed to blend the neighborhood’s charm and history with the mystery at hand.

Throughout the walk, your group will receive hints and clues to help solve the case. The storytelling aspect brings an extra layer of immersion — you’re not just solving puzzles, but also learning about the “victim,” the Egyptologist, and the fictional storyline surrounding him. The clues are distributed at specific locations, and the puzzles are tailored to fit the neighborhood’s scenery, making each stop more than just a photo opportunity.

Practical Details

Bremen Schwachhausen: Crime Mystery Tour - Practical Details

  • Price: $37 per person — a fair price for a guided adventure of about 2 hours.
  • Duration: Around two hours; check availability for specific start times.
  • Meeting Point: In front of St. Katharinenstift.
  • End Point: Same as the start location.
  • Group Size: Limited to 8 people, creating an intimate experience.
  • Languages: Conducted in German.
  • Weather Considerations: Dress comfortably and weather-appropriate.
  • Accessibility: Not suitable for people with mobility impairments.
  • Cancellation: Free cancellation available up to 24 hours before.
